## Style
Styling is opt-in, by default you will get a colourless output:
![colourless](./img/colourless.png)
You may enable styling with the --style/-s flag:
```console
slobs-cli --style="yellow" audio list
```
Available styles: _red, magenta, purple, blue, cyan, green, yellow, orange, white, grey, navy, black_
![coloured](./img/coloured-border.png)
Optionally you may disable border colouring with the --no-border flag:
![coloured-no-border](./img/coloured-no-border.png)
```console
slobs-cli --style="yellow" --no-border audio list
```
Or with environment variables:
```env
SLOBS_STYLE=yellow
SLOBS_STYLE_NO_BORDER=true
```

## Shell Completion
Shell completion scripts are available for *bash*, *zsh*, and *fish*, you can find them in the [completions directory](./completions/).
#### Bash
Save the script in a completions directory of your choice.
```console
cp -v ./completions/_slobs-cli.bash ~/.completions/_slobs-cli
```
Source the file in `~/.bashrc`
```bash
. ~/.completions/_slobs-cli
```
Restart the shell
```console
exec "$SHELL"
```
#### Fish
Save the script to `~/.config/fish/completions`
```fish
cp -v ./completions/_slobs-cli.fish ~/.config/fish/completions/_slobs-cli
```
Restart the shell
```console
exec "$SHELL"
```
#### Zsh
Save the script in a completions directory of your choice.
```console
cp -v ./completions/_slobs-cli.zsh ~/.completions/_slobs-cli
```
Source the file in `~/.zshrc`
```zsh
. ~/.completions/_slobs-cli
```
> Note: If you're using a framework like oh-my-zsh you can copy the completion script straight into $ZSH_CUSTOM/completions and skip modifying ~/.zshrc
Restart the shell
```console
exec "$SHELL"
```
